The Castro de Romariz, one of the most expressive archaeological sites in the Entre Douro e Vouga region and a reference of the Castro culture of the Northwest Peninsula, will open its doors on September 19 and 20 to celebrate the origins and memories of the first peoples who occupied Monte Crasto more than 2,500 years ago: the Túrdulos Velhos.
The cultural event "Castro de Romariz: the Origins" includes theater, music, guided and staged visits, workshops, lectures and themed concerts, held in the settlement itself and surrounding area. The program takes place symbolically on the eve of the autumn equinox.
All activities are free and include interactive workshops on metals, cooking and pottery, which take place during the morning and afternoon, with offerings for all ages.
The event is organized by the Santa Maria da Feira City Hall, in partnership with the Romariz Parish Council.
